Pinecrest Permittees Association
The Pinecrest Permittees Association is a U.S. nonprofit organization, classified as a 501(c)(4) civic league. It is primarily focused on providing essential community services.
Overview
The association serves a specific community, offering a range of services including water, sewer, road maintenance, fire and rescue services, snow removal, law enforcement assistance, and garbage services. These services are primarily directed towards the holders of certain permits or properties within their service area[3].

Environmental Impact
The association is involved in water supply services, which includes managing tap water quality. According to the Environmental Working Group (EWG), the tap water provided by this utility has been compliant with federal health-based drinking water standards. However, the water contains contaminants such as arsenic and haloacetic acids (HAA5) at levels above EWG's health guidelines[1].
